Output 1bddabf153f4a308dfd0c8dd0b91f7dcdd23b60700e07c280ea190ffa6d51c7b:0

value
809618
script pubkey
OP_0 OP_PUSHBYTES_20 803830568333ab67c3a1f713ed0ad5fa4a4bac0b
address
bc1qsqurq45rxw4k0sap7uf76zk4lf9yhtqtp49ajx
transaction
1bddabf153f4a308dfd0c8dd0b91f7dcdd23b60700e07c280ea190ffa6d51c7b
confirmations
138004
spent
true